About
Ding-Zhu Du, Ph.D. is a Professor of Computer Science at The University of Texas at Dallas. He received his Ph.D. in Mathematics (with a research focus in theoretical computer science) from the University of California, Santa Barbara in 1985. His research interests include theory of computation, combinatorial optimization, and communication networks. Professor Du has published extensively in theoretical computer science and has taught courses such as theory of computation and algorithms.
